Waves Crash into Sweet 16

Box Score
Sunday, March 24, 2019
MORAGA, Calif. – The Pepperdine women's basketball team continued their postseason run in thrilling fashion, overcoming a 14-point deficit and defeating Saint Mary's 65-61 at McKeon Pavilion on Sunday evening.  

The Waves only held the lead for the last 1:28 of the game, but that proved to be all they needed. The win propels Pepperdine into the Sweet 16 of the Women's National Invitation Tournament (WNIT), where they will face the University of Wyoming.

BIG WAVES
·       Yasmine Robinson-Bacote (Hillside, N.J., Hillside HS) led all scorers with 31 points and five rebounds, shooting 42 percent from the field. The senior doubled her points in the third and fourth quarters, going from eight points to begin the third to 16 and then to 31 by the end of the fourth.
·       Megan House (Oceanside, Calif./J Serra Catholic HS) did not score but her battle was won on the defensive end, swatting two shots in the most integral moments of the game and pulling down a game-high 12 boards, seven offensively and five defensively.
·       Deezha Battle (Albuquerque, N.M./Cochise College) shook off her nerves in the fourth quarter, draining all 11 of her points during the last ten minutes. Battle shot 60 percent from the three-point line, going 3 for 5 and shot 50 percent from the field.
 
GAME RECAP
The Waves came out firing in the first quarter as Malia Bambrick, Barbara Sitanggan and Yasmine Robinson-Bacote each hit key jumpers to keep Pepperdine in the game. The second quarter proved to be a challenge though, as they went 2-4 from beyond the arc and let up on defense, allowing a 16-8 run in favor of the Gaels. Saint Mary's went 4-4 from three-point range and shot 58.6 percent from the field compared to Pepperdine's 60 and 33.3 percent respectively.

In the third quarter, the Waves held the Gaels to six points through the whole quarter, scoring a total of 12 of their own. Robinson-Bacote doubled her eight points, scoring 16, while grabbing four boards all in the third. Barbara Sitanggan grabbed three quick fouls at the six-minute mark and was forced to sit until the beginning of the last quarter.

Heading into the fourth, the Gaels held the lead at 47-28 but Robinson-Bacote shot 42 percent, adding an emotional and-one to spark a 20-7 run that included three Deezha Battle treys and incredible post defense by Megan House, who blocked two shots in the frame and rejected the Gaels' bigs from scoring. Robinson-Bacote and Pepperdine exploded for 26 points in that quarter, holding Saint Mary's to 14. The Waves held on to their lead from 1:28 to the final buzzer, winning 65-61.
 
UP NEXT
Pepperdine continues their run into the postseason, heading to Laramie, Wyoming to take on the University of Wyoming Cowgirls (24-8, 13-5 Mountain West) in the WNIT Sweet 16. The Cowgirls defeated Northern Colorado 68-60 and South Alabama 78-71 in their preliminary rounds of the WNIT, but are 0-2 against West Coast Conference teams Pacific and Saint Marys. The game is set to tip at 5:00 p.m. (PST).
